SILVA, Marcelo Zanotti  and  ANDRADE, Alexsandro Luiz de. Assessing negative thoughts about the career: the development of a measure (EPNC). Rev. bras. orientac. prof [online]. 2016, vol.17, n.2, pp. 175-187. ISSN 1679-3390.

This research aimed to develop an instrument to assess negative thoughts about the career. The study was performed on a sample of 848 participants aged 18 to 25 (M = 24.97, SD = 5.22), with 456 women (55.1%). The measure was elaborated from other available scales and interviews. The final version of the EPNC presented indicators of validity and reliability favorable to its use, with factorial structure divided into four factors, namely: Anxiety and Decision Insecurity (AID, ω = 0.91), Career pessimism (PC, ω = 0.86), Market Pessimism (PM, ω = 0.78) and Costs for success (CS, ω = 0.85).
